Richfield 51±¬ÁÏ Academy is a free, public charter school located in Flint, Michigan formerly managed by Mosaica Education but now self managed by the Richfield Board of Directors. It offers grades 3–8 at the main building and a Montessori pre-school program off-site.
Serving 389 students in grades 3-8, Richfield 51±¬ÁÏ Academy 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 3% (which is lower than the Michigan state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 10% (which is lower than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 19:1 is higher than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 83%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black).

Richfield 51±¬ÁÏ Academy's student population of 389 students has declined by 21% over five school years.
The teacher population of 20 teachers has declined by 20% over five school years.
